What is one way to assess lead exposure in workers?

Explanation:
Biological monitoring through blood tests is a crucial method for assessing lead exposure in workers. This approach allows for direct measurement of lead levels in the bloodstream, providing immediate and tangible evidence of exposure. Regular blood tests can help identify individuals who have been overexposed to lead and enable employers to take necessary action to protect workers' health. The advantages of biological monitoring include its ability to detect actual exposure rather than relying on indirect measures or workplace observations. This method provides valuable data about individual exposure levels, helps in making informed regulatory decisions, and supports the implementation of necessary safety measures or medical interventions. While regular training sessions, personal protective equipment audits, and daily safety briefings are important components of a comprehensive safety program, they primarily focus on prevention and awareness rather than direct measurement of exposure. These methods may help mitigate risks and promote safe work practices, but they do not provide the biomonitoring data that are essential for assessing lead exposure levels in workers accurately.
